Chrupalla Defends Putin
- Tino Chrupalla, co-leader of the Alternative for Germany (AfD), says Vladimir Putin does not pose a threat to Germany and suggests Poland might.
- He cites Poland's refusal to extradite a Ukrainian suspect tied to the Nord Stream sabotage as a potential danger.
- Chrupalla dismisses accusations that the AfD serves Russian interests, calling them unprovable and perfidious.
- Marc Henrichmann, a German centrist, says the AfD allows Russian espionage in parliament.
